Odysse joins hands with Flipkart to retail electric two-wheelers on its platform
Odysse and Flipkart will provide exclusive deals, discounts, and appealing financing schemes for a convenient purchase of electric two-wheelers.
Mumbai-based Odysse Electric Vehicles has announced its strategic partnership with Flipkart, India's largest e-commerce marketplace Flipkart to pre-book its EVs online.
As part of the alliance, Odysse and Flipkart will be offering exclusive deals, discounts, and attractive financing schemes to enable a hassle-free purchase of electric two-wheelers, the company said in a release.
Nemin Vora, CEO, Odysse Electric Vehicles said, "Our partnership with Flipkart is a strategic move to expand our reach to a broader audience. By leveraging the convenience and accessibility of e-commerce, we aim to empower more individuals to adopt the new age of electric mobility, paving the way for a brighter and more sustainable future.”
The company is looking to offer its potential customer a fully integrated experience across its omnichannel distribution platform including online, mobile, and physical dealerships.
